12,370 Shares in Buckle, Inc. (The) (NYSE:BKE) Acquired by Jefferies Financial Group Inc.

Buckle logo with Retail/Wholesale background

Jefferies Financial Group Inc. purchased a new stake in shares of Buckle, Inc. (The) (NYSE:BKE - Free Report) during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und purchased 12,370 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$474,000.

Other hedge funds and other institutional investors have also made changes to their positions in the company. SummerHaven Investment Management LLC raised its holdings in Buckle by 1.4% during the first quarter. SummerHaven Investment Management LLC now owns 21,348 shares of the company's stock worth $818,000 after purchasing an additional 302 shares in the last quarter. CANADA LIFE ASSURANCE Co increased its position in shares of Buckle by 1.4% during the 4th quarter. CANADA LIFE ASSURANCE Co now owns 32,802 shares of the company's stock valued at $1,666,000 after purchasing an additional 468 shares during the period. M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. increased its position in shares of Buckle by 3.4% during the 4th quarter. M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. now owns 17,566 shares of the company's stock valued at $893,000 after purchasing an additional 571 shares during the period. Optimist Retirement Group LLC raised its stake in shares of Buckle by 6.1% in the 1st quarter. Optimist Retirement Group LLC now owns 10,477 shares of the company's stock worth $401,000 after buying an additional 605 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Caption Management LLC acquired a new stake in shares of Buckle in the fourth quarter valued at $36,000. 53.93%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.

Insider Activity

In other Buckle news, CEO Dennis H. Nelson sold 20,453 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, June 11th. The shares were sold at an average price of $43.52, for a total value of $890,114.56.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 1,655,204 shares in the company, valued at $72,034,478.08. This trade represents a 1.22%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is available through this link. Also, Director James E. Shada sold 10,000 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, July 22n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$49.84, for a total transaction of $498,400.00. Following the sale, the director owned 85,352 shares in the company, valued at $4,253,943.68. This represents a 10.49% dec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last 90 days, insiders have sold 105,046 shares of company stock worth $4,377,425. Corporate insiders own 39.00% of the company's stock.

Buckle Stock Up 1.8%

Buckle stock traded up $0.94 during mid-day trading on Thursday, hitting $52.68. The company's stock had a trading volume of 533,712 shares, compared to its average volume of 428,818. The stock has a market capitalization of $2.70 billion, a P/E ratio of 13.54 and a beta of 1.05. Buckle, Inc. has a twelve month low of $33.12 and a twelve month high of $54.25. The stock's fifty day moving average price is $46.64 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$42.03.

Buckle (NYSE:BKE -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 23rd. The company reported $0.70 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.65 by $0.05. The business had revenue of $272.12 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$264.28 million. Buckle had a return on equity of 43.13% and a net margin of 15.95%. The company's revenue was up 3.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company posted $0.70 EPS.

Buckle Dividend Announcement

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, July 29th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, July 15th were issued a dividend of $0.35 per share. This represents a $1.40 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.7%.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, July 15th. Buckle's payout ratio is presently 35.99%.

The Buckle, Inc operates as a retailer of casual apparel, footwear, and accessories for young men and women in the United States.
